#1923fd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1923fd is composed of 9.8% red, 13.7%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.1% cyan, 86.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 237.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 54.5%. #1923fd color hex could be obtained by blending #3246ff with #0000fb.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

#1923fd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1923fd has RGB values of R:25, G:35,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 1647613.

Shades and Tints of #1923fd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000003 is the darkest color, while #eff0ff is the lightest one.
